Local rowers invited to trial for Irish squad

- KATIE GLAVIN

Two Fermoy rowers, Aine O’Mahony and Alison Bergin, have been named among those invited to trial for the Irish team.

High-performanc­e trials, taking place from February 11th to 13th, will see both local athletes trialled under separate U23 Women’s categories.

According to Rowing Ireland, invitation­s to trials are based on a number of factors such as water trials and physiologi­cal results from various erg tests.

For both rowers, their ability in the sport was underlined when the Fermoy Rowing Club members took the Women’s J19 double sculls title at the 2021 Irish Rowing Championsh­ips.

Running from a Friday to a Sunday, the first time trial will see a 6K trial taking place on Saturday in small boats, while Sunday will see athletes trialled in the morning and evening on 2K trials in crew boats.
